Basement beam repair services focus on restoring the structural integrity of support beams that hold up the foundation and floors of a home. These repairs are often necessary when beams become damaged due to wood rot, pest infestations, shifting soil, or moisture issues. Property owners typically seek this service to prevent further structural problems, address sagging or uneven floors, and ensure the safety and stability of their basement and entire home.
Before requesting basement beam repair, homeowners usually want to understand the extent of the damage, the types of materials involved, and the potential causes of beam deterioration. It's also common to inquire about the repair process, including whether beams need to be replaced or reinforced, and how long the repair might take. Proper assessment and planning can help ensure that the repair work effectively maintains the home's foundation and prevents future issues.

Common Basement Beam Repair Jobs
Basement beam replacement - involves installing new beams to support sagging or damaged basement floors.
Beam reinforcement - adds support to existing beams to prevent further settling or shifting.
Beam leveling - corrects uneven floors caused by compromised basement beams.
Post and pier repair - stabilizes basement structures with new support posts and piers.
Sagging floor correction - addresses uneven or bowed floors resulting from beam failure.
Structural assessment services - evaluates basement support systems to identify necessary repairs.
Basement Beam Repair Questions
What causes basement beams to need repair? Structural shifts, water damage, and wood decay can weaken basement beams over time, leading to potential issues with foundation stability.
How can damaged basement beams affect a property? Compromised beams may cause uneven floors, cracks in walls, or further structural problems if not addressed promptly.
What signs indicate a basement beam may need repair? Visible sagging floors, cracks in basement walls, or unusual creaking sounds can suggest beam issues that require inspection.
What types of repair options are available for basement beams? Repairs may include reinforcement, replacement, or underpinning to restore strength and stability to the basement structure.
